In 1625, Sir John Hugh Baronet of HOUSTON entered the world in Renfrewshire, Scotland, born to Sir William Iii 3Rd Baronet Of Houston And Sarah Todd Houston. Sir John Hugh Baronet of HOUSTON married Lady Margaret Baroness Of Houston Shaw, and had children including Andrew Lamont, Elizabeth Houston, Francis Houston, Helen Houston, Hugh Houston, Hugh Ii Houston, John Houston, John Samuel Houston, Lady Elizabeth Anne Annie Houston, Patrick Houston, Samuel John Houston, William Houston. Sir John Hugh Baronet of HOUSTON passed away in 1702 in Craigs Castle, Antrim, , Ireland.
